(Forelines) – Israeli Defence Forces said, it strucked military targets in Yemen’s Sanaa and Al Jawf regions that are owned by the Houthi terrorist group.
The strikes came after the Iranian-backed Houthis launched surface-to-surface missiles and un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) against Israeli territory in a series of raids, IDF added.
IDF said in a post on X that “among the targets struck:
• Military camps in which the Houthi regime gathered intelligence, and planned & executed terrorist attacks against Israel.
• A fuel storage facility that was used in Houthi terrorist activity.
• The Houthi Public Relations Department, responsible for distributing propaganda messages in the media and psychological terror.”
